Silver Quinn See’s Women To Gold

Zoey Quinn secured Dublin intermediate silver and led the women’s team to intermediate gold in Tymon Park. Quinn was just seven seconds behind Sportsworld Kate Kelly as she secured the silver medal a sizable 17 seconds ahead of Crusaders Niamh Corby. Kirwan Fifth in Waterford Half

Mark Kirwan took fifth place in the Waterford half marathon posting 67 minutes 18 seconds. Paddy Hamilton won out in 66 minutes 27 seconds with Clonliffe’s Sergiu Ciobanu second in 66:34 and Thomas Hayes of Kilkenny City Harriers third in 66:43.
